Is anyone here handloading these bullets for their old 35REM Marlin 336?


I have a 1951 336SC, with ballard rifling and was wondering if anyone would share their load data?


I have several reloading manuals I use, but would like to see what is already working good in these rifles.


Thanks,dave
I am loading 41.0 of H-335 in remington cases with a winchester
WLR primer. Just use enough crimp to hold the bullet in the cannnelure.

Doc.
I've not loaded them up yet but when I do, I'll be using Hodgdon LVR powder with Fed 210 primers. The LVR powder gets excellent reviews. Good accuracy and the best velocity of any powder with that setup.
43.0g LVR(WLR primer). Just loaded but too busy to get to the range right now.
